How to Prepare Your Composite Door For Paint Repair

Paint your composite door to give it a an attractive and fresh appearance. It will also protect it from the harsh weather conditions. This will help to prevent moisture infiltration that can cause warping and swelling.

To ensure that the composite door will last, it is important to prepare the surface thoroughly and then apply it with care. A poor application could damage the material, making it susceptible to environmental damage.

Preparation

Repainting your composite front door will give it a new look. This can also help protect the door from weathering and deterioration. It is essential to prepare the surface prior painting. This includes cleaning, sanding, and applying the right primer. If you don't properly prepare the surface the paint won't adhere well. It may flake or peel over time.

The first step is to thoroughly clean the door. Begin by washing the door with warm water, a little sugar soap, and a detergent designed to remove dirt. Once the door is cleaned, you should dry it with towels.

(Image: https://www.repairmywindowsanddoors.co.uk/wp-content/uploads/2018/09/Replacement-Windows-150x150.jpg)After cleaning the door, it's a good idea lightly sand the door. This will roughen the surface and provide an easier bond to the paint. Use a fine-grit paper when sanding, and clean up any dust that has accumulated after sanding.

The next step is to apply a primer to the door's surface. This will ensure that the paint adheres well and keep the door dry from moisture. Once the primer is dry it's time to begin painting the door. It is recommended to apply multiple coats and allow each to dry completely before applying the next.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for drying times.

Once the door is painted, it's a good idea protect it with an adhesive. This will stop water from getting into the door and damaging the surface. There are several types of sealants available such as silicone and polyurethane. Make sure you select the one that was designed for exterior doors and is compatible with the door you are using.

Cleaning

The first step in any painting project is cleaning the surface. Composite doors are prone to grime, grit and other contaminants that could make it hard for paint to adhere properly. It is important to clean your composite doors frequently to prevent damage and make sure they are ready for paint. This can be done by washing them with warm soapy water and soft sponge or microfibre cloth. It is recommended to wash them every month or more depending on how filthy your door gets, and it will keep them looking good as new.

Avoid using solvent-based or abrasive cleaners for composite door frame replacement doors. They can cause damage to the surface and cause discoloration and structural issues in the course of time. Sugar soap or mild cleaning agents like these are more suitable. Most DIY stores sell these products in the form of wipes or sprays. After you've cleaned your door, you need to wash it with clean water to remove any remaining cleaning solution or dirt. Make sure you dry your door with a soft, wet cloth before moving on to the next step.

After the door is dry then lightly sand it order to make it ready for painting. This will roughen the surface and help create an easier bond between the door and the new coat of paint. Follow the manufacturer's guidelines for the amount of sanding needed. Once you've sanded your door, be sure to wash it with clean water and allow it to completely dry before proceeding with the painting process.

The first step is to wash the surface of your composite door thoroughly. This will eliminate any oil, dirt or grime that could hinder the adhesion of paint. Sugar soap is a good option to accomplish this. It is essential to wash the door thoroughly including any glass sections. After cleaning, it's essential to allow the door to dry completely. After the door has dried you can begin sanding it. This is a vital step because it will ensure that the new coat of paint adheres and prevents flaking or fade in the future.

Choose a high-quality paint for your composite doors. This will ensure that the paint will last for as long as it is possible. It's recommended to choose a paint that's designed specifically for uPVC or GRP surfaces.

After you've finished painting your composite door, you should let it dry for a few hours. Then, you can re-fit the hardware and then touch up any areas that the new paint may not have fully covered.
